As good as always

We have been using this CL several times a year for over fifteen years and keep coming back at various times during the year because we can unwind fully. With the hedge getting ever bigger and the A1 moving even further away from the site, this CL even gets quieter as time goes on. We noticed on our recent visit in mid-August that the 'warden' was even more helpful than usual. One 'mature' couple had trouble getting their van level and the warden carefully and patiently guided them to the best spot and made sure they were settled in. Another 'mature' couple were also helped when the man (in his mid eighties ) had an accident when off-site and had to see a doctor and return home for a couple of days leaving his partner on-site. The warden arranged help with topping up her water and generally supporting her, with other fellow caravan users offering help - after all isn't that what being a CC member means ! We just could not understand the recent negative review, which we had read before we travelled on this latest visit. We did have some concerns but as can be seen we had no need for them.

Good CL

We were surprised by some of the previous reviews. We've just had three days at Deepdale and it was lovely. The chap that guided us on was very pleasant and friendly- told us to pitch where we fancied. Plenty of electric bollards (16amp) and drinking water taps. Good value at £11 a night.

If you value good manners give the new Site Warden a wide berth

We visited this CL for the first time during October 2014 enjoying a relaxing three nights on this lovely site. The owner Mrs Smith is a very pleasant lady and made us very welcome. All change for our second visit during October 2015 since the appointment of a new Site Warden. Our friends arrived with their caravan 30 minutes after our arrival. Unfortunately there are 5 signs on the entry gate and our friends missed the one very important sign demanding that they must nor enter site until reporting at the bungalow. I didn't think this should have been a major problem as Mrs Smith had already, very pleasantly, shown me to our pitch and pointed out our friends pitch. Our friends were greeted by the wrath of George "have you reported at the bungalow yet the sign is big enough on the gate". Probably not the best choice of words to be greeted with but tone of voice and body language were appalling. I had always understood that one of the minimum services a CL should provide is "dry rubbish disposal". Site Warden instructed us that the site does not provide facilities for rubbish disposal. "It's only 5mins walk to public bins adjacent to Cattrick Caravans". On arrival we were told to leave our vehicles off site to protect the grass as it had rained heavily 3 days before. There was no evidence that my 2500kg AWD and 1700kg caravan had touched his grass on the way onto the pitch. Position of car was not negotiable he even positioned cones at the entrance when we went out for the day. A bit laughable now, as thinking back he cut the WET GRASS in front of our caravan at 3pm on Sunday. After numerous snipes, from the Site Manager, it was necessary for us to request that the owner call George off and give us some space for the remainder of our visit. During the request, in front of the owner, the Site Warden, in my opinion, demonstrated aggressive behaviour by, with raised voice, walking towards my friend, more than once, invading his personal space. Not the relaxing enjoyable caravanning we have enjoyed during our other 94 nights away this year.
